How do you modify the contents of the context menu in the bottome right corner of the radpanelbar?  I want to remove the Nav pane option item but I cannot figure out where to modify the items for that menu.

I am attaching a sample project which demonstrates how you can modify the context menu in OutlookStyle. Basically, you need to take the dropdown button and then modify its menu on DropDownOpening. The tricky part is that you should do it every time a group is selected, because the button is recreated at that moment.
